

Fundraising for a good cause
The Laksamana College of Business (LCB) organised the ‘Laksamana College of Business Golf Charity Tournament’ in conjunction with KACA’s 35th Anniversary’ recently. The event sought to give back to charity while presenting the LCB BTEC Level 5 Higher National Diploma (HND) Hospitality Management students the opportunity to apply theories into practice and experience managing an event for their ‘Managing and Planning an Event’ module. LCB golf tourney crowns new champion
Zul Hilmi bin Haji Rosli closed with four birdies with a gross score of 68 to secure triumph in the Laksamana College of Business (LCB) Charity Golf Tournament 2021 at the RBA Golf Club in Berakas yesterday. The tournament was contested in a system 36 and strokeplay format. The newly crowned winner champion shook off nerves before settling into the game as patience drove him to victory. “I had a solid round. I started off a bit shaky but I managed to recover. Students gain insights into cultural tourism
Laksamana College of Business (LCB) International Tourism Management, Events Management and KCB Airline Hospitality Business students recently experienced tourism ‘in action’ during a field trip to Alai Gayoh Anak Pulau (HAGAP) in Kampong Bukit Udal, Tutong. They were brought for an overnight trip to Alai Gayoh Anak Pulau to learn about cultural tourism and the Dusun ethnic group.
